Gwendolyn Sue Wood, 63 of Jacksonville, Arkansas passed from this life on April 8, 2016. She was born on September 6, 1952 to the late Travis and Lester Ingram Martin in Odessa, Texas.

Sue was also preceded in death by her nephew Lynn Williams. She is survived by her daughter; Melissa Wood (Larry Franklin), two sisters; Jean Boren (Mack) of Lubbock, Texas and Linda Mosley of Graham, Texas.

Her family would like to thank Arkansas Hospice, the staff of UAMS, Linda House, and Woodland Hills of Jacksonville for the care and love the provided to Ms. Wood.

In lieu of flowers please make donations to Arkansas Hospice Foundation 14 Parkstone Circle North Little Rock, Arkansas 72116.

Cremation arrangements are entrusted to A Natural State Funeral Service in Jacksonville. 501-982-3400
